Outline of Final Research Achievements |
We developed a vision-based method for analyzing people group behavior in indoors. Such methods are widely required due to the increased demands in several applications such as security. To analyze complex people group behavior, we introduced a data assimilation framework, which is used to estimate and update the parameters and state of numerical simulation models, and applied it to people tracking. In addition, we developed associated vision-based technologies such as pedestrian detection, position estimation, and activity recognition.
